Access Denied

You don't have permission to access "http://br.banggood.com/4-Inch-6-Inch-Chainsaw-Blade-Guide-For-Rechargeable-Electric-Saw-Woodworking-p-1834962.html" on this server.

Reference #18.2fcbd517.1713455707.f3d1304

https://errors.edgesuite.net/18.2fcbd517.1713455707.f3d1304